Research Skills Proposed & demonstrated a diffraction based measurement technique to measure deflection profiles ~1nm in micro-cantilever based sensors achieving surface stress resolutions ~µN/m. Contributed to a new method of phase unwrapping with grey-coded patterns for the extraction of 3D profile of objects with fringe projection. Optimization of an in-house developed Microstereolithography system based on direct laser writing for microfabrication of microcantilevers by a novel bottom up approach for microcantilever sensor technology. Involved in the design of a sensitive optical measurement system for detection of a specific biomolecule in a biofluidic channel by photospectrometry for a short time as a research intern.
